Is the dam in your city or town safe?
The Associated Press reviewed federal and state data and found 1,688 highly hazardous damn rated poor or unsatisfactory in 44 states and Puerto Rico. Since some states did not provide data on their dams, that number is likely low.

Condition:Standardized condition the latest state inspect assigned to a dam. Ranges from good down to unsatisfactory.
Hazard rating: Standardized categories across state data for a dam's hazard level, which is low, significant or high. Significant denotes likely loss of property if dam fails, high denotes likely loss of human life during dam failure.
